We start off our journey at Singapore’s holiest street – Waterloo Street – where a Buddhist temple, Hindu temple and Jewish synagogue co-exist, a reflection of the multi-cultural and multi-religious aspect of Singapore. Next, get a slice of Singapore life at a local hawker centre by sampling amazing snacks and dishes that locals have for breakfast. Ever wondered about where locals live and the homes they live in? We take you to a Housing Development Board built home, where 80% of Singaporeans lived, for an intimate meeting with a Singaporean family. Our warm local hosts will share their homes with you, show you their daily chores, meet with their family and have specially prepared foods and snacks by the hosts.
